Albion · Suburb / Locality
Where and how people live — the homes, how they are held, and what they cost.
More people per bedroom than most similar areas is the main feature of housing in Albion (Richmond - Qld). With a typical occupancy of 0.90 people per room, the area is slightly more crowded than the state and national figures.

How homes are owned or rented.
The most common how homes are owned or rented is Rented at 56%, ahead of Owned outright (44%).
In Albion, Rented is the majority at 56%; Owned outright is next at 44%.
Houses, townhouses, apartments and bedrooms.
The number of people per bedroom is 0.90, which is much higher than most similar areas. This is a little above the figure for both Queensland and Australia, which sit at 0.80.
